About The Position

The Company is seeking a practical, collaborative Privacy Attorney to join its legal and compliance team and support a broad portfolio of privacy, data protection, cybersecurity, emerging technology/AI, and regulatory matters. The attorney will partner with business, technology, information security, compliance, procurement, and legal stakeholders across a complex insurance organization to translate evolving legal requirements into clear, defensible, and operationally workable solutions and support the organization’s privacy program. This role is well suited for an attorney with four to five years of relevant experience, who has a background in privacy and data protection frameworks and is ready to take on meaningful responsibility in an in-house environment.

Responsibilities

  • Support the development, implementation, and ongoing maturation of the Company’s privacy program, including policies, procedures, training, governance, and third-party contracting.
  • Support privacy and security incident response, including investigation, remediation, documentation, and individual and regulator notifications under applicable laws.
  • Draft, review, and negotiate privacy and data protection terms in commercial agreements, including data processing agreements, business associate agreements, and artificial intelligence provisions.
  • Support compliance with privacy and data security laws, such as the NYDFS Part 500, GLBA and related state insurance laws and regulations, CCPA/CPRA, HIPAA, GDPR, and other applicable regulatory frameworks.
  • Monitor legal and regulatory developments and translate them into practical recommendations, policies, controls, training, and implementation plans.
